[发明专利]一种基于云计算的综合运营支撑系统数据处理方法和系统在审
申请号: | 201310100104.5 | 申请日: | 2013-03-26 |
公开(公告)号: | CN103179211A | 公开(公告)日: | 2013-06-26 |
发明(设计)人: | 杨胜和;王天星;王文军;李伟东;李红艳 | 申请(专利权)人: | 北京视博数字电视科技有限公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08;H04L12/24 |
代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 马晓亚 |
地址: | 100085 北京市海*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 计算 综合 运营 支撑 系统 数据处理 方法 | ||
技术领域
本发明涉及综合运营支撑系统,尤其涉及一种基于云计算的综合运营支撑系统数据处理方法和系统。
背景技术
国内非电信行业(如广电行业,下同)的综合运营支撑系统的建设与实施相对于电信行业的综合运营支撑系统建设起步较晚,遗留的应用系统较多,如SMS(Subscriber Management System,用户管理系统)、EPG(Electronic Program Guide,电子节目指南)、CMS(Content Management System,媒资管理系统)、DRM(Digital Rights Management,数字版权管理系统)、IPTV(Internet Protocol Television,交互式网络电视)等。这些外围系统大多已经运行多年,建设综合运营支撑系统必然会与这些外围系统进行数据集成和应用集成,便于国内使用综合运营支撑系统的广电运营商对数字电视、IPTV、VOD、互动电视等丰富多彩的传统媒体与新媒体业务进行统一运营和管理。
国内综合运营支撑系统与上述外围系统进行数据集成和业务集成,势必与这些系统存在很多接口,目前接口形式都是点对点的方式,这种方式存在接口关系复杂、系统负担重、性能低且浪费系统资源、扩展性、移植性较差的缺点,造成了系统的生产维护成本高,系统工作效率低。
发明内容
本发明的目的在于提出一种基于云计算的综合运营支撑系统数据处理方法和系统。
为达此目的,本发明采用以下技术方案:
一种基于云计算的综合运营支撑系统数据处理方法,包括:
外围系统中进行服务请求的数据校验和封装,将封装后的服务请求发送至Mule企业服务总线;
Mule企业服务总线将收到的封装后的服务请求进行解封,对解封后的服务请求进行数据格式转换,将数据格式转换后的服务请求发送到综合运营支撑系统;
所述综合运营支撑系统对格式转换后的服务请求进行消息过滤,并将过滤后的服务请求进行业务逻辑处理;
所述综合运营支撑系统将处理完毕后的服务请求的结果发送到Mule企业服务总线;
Mule企业服务总线确定所述服务请求的结果的接收方所使用的外围系统,对所述服务请求的结果进行格式转换并将结果发送到接收方;
其中,所述综合运营支撑系统和Mule企业服务总线布置于云计算环境中。
其中,所述外围系统向综合运营支撑系统发送服务请求之前还包括:
外围系统与综合运营支撑系统的用户认证。
其中,所述对解封后的服务请求进行数据格式转换后,将格式转换后的服务请求发送到综合运营支撑系统之前还包括:
对数据转换后的外围系统的服务请求做正确性校验,并将校验没通过的数据返回外围系统进行确认重新发送,所述校验为校验服务请求是否符合所述综合运营支撑系统的接口协议规范的格式。
其中,所述云计算环境为阿里云或盛大云。
其中,所述外围系统包括:SMS用户管理系统、EPG电子节目指南、CMS媒资管理系统、DRM数字版权管理系统、IPTV交互式网络电视。
一种基于云计算的综合运营支撑系统数据处理系统,包括外围系统、Mule企业服务总线和综合运营支撑系统,所述外围系统包括:
校验封装模块,用于外围系统中进行服务请求的数据校验和封装;
数据发送模块,用于将封装后的服务请求发送至Mule企业服务总线;
所述Mule企业服务总线包括:
请求发送模块,用于Mule企业服务总线将收到的封装后的服务请求进行解封,对解封后的服务请求进行数据格式转换,将数据格式转换后的服务请求发送到综合运营支撑系统;
结果发送模块,用于Mule企业服务总线确定所述服务请求的结果的接收方所使用的外围系统,对所述服务请求的结果进行对应接收方所使用外围系统的格式转换并将结果发送到接收方;
所述综合运营支撑系统包括:
过滤处理模块,用于所述综合运营支撑系统对格式转换后的服务请求进行消息过滤,并将过滤后的服务请求进行业务逻辑处理;
结果转发模块,用于所述综合运营支撑系统将处理完毕后的服务请求的结果发送到Mule企业服务总线;
其中,所述综合运营支撑系统和Mule企业服务总线布置于云计算环境中。
其中,所述综合运营支撑系统还包括:
认证鉴权模块,用于所述外围系统向综合运营支撑系统发送服务请求之前外围系统与综合运营支撑系统的用户认证。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京视博数字电视科技有限公司,未经北京视博数字电视科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310100104.5/2.html,转载请声明来源钻瓜专利网。